A Southampton man has been charged in the sexual abuse of a 10-year-old girl last year, Southampton Town Police reported Monday.

Pedro Vladimir Quishpe, 34, was arrested Friday in Hampton Bays and was remanded at his arraignment Saturday. He is being held in Suffolk County Jail on a cash bail of $15,000, police said.

Police said the incident with the child occurred in the spring of 2011. Quishpe is charged with first-degree sexual abuse, forcible touching and endangering the welfare of a child.

Quishpe also is being held on a detainer by the U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ement, police said.
